The enzymic activity of the GTP-dependent acyl-CoA synthase isolated from rat liver mitochondria is affected by removal and
addition of lecithin (3). Purified preparations of this enzyme contain bound lecithin. In this presentation the nature of
the lecithin-protein interaction is examined. From binding measurements at different temperatures it is possible to postulate
which type of secondary valence bonds is holding the protein and lecithin together.

GaAs 100 wafers were implanted and later annealed by using three different techniques: furnace thermal annealing (FTA), flash lamp (RTA) and low-power laser annealing (LPLA). The resulting modifications of the structure were studied by RHEED. The RHEED pattern analysis indicates that: (a) A well annealed structure is observed after thermal treatment in furnace at 850 °C for 30 min; (b) the particular RTA employed leads to some texturing, but is not sufficient to provide good structural effects; (c) best annealing under our conditions is obtained by the LPLA technique, especially for low ion doses (less than 1013 cm–2); (d) variable-glancing-angle RHEED is an effective and convenient method to investigate the ion induced disorder in crystals at small depths. 相似文献

Fast, simple, accurate, and inexpensive methods for obtaining analyte concentration data are desirable in the industrial sector. In the present study, the use of Fourier transform mid‐infrared (FT‐MIR) spectroscopy, combined with partial least squares (PLS) regression, was investigated as a tool for real‐time monitoring of processes of ethanol absorption in glycols. Calibration was performed using simple synthetic samples containing ethanol, water, and monoethylene glycol (MEG) or diethylene glycol (DEG). The PLS models presented excellent performance, with correlation coefficients (R2) close to unity and root‐mean‐square errors of cross‐validation (RMSECV) and prediction (RMSEP) lower than 2% of the calibration data ranges for both analytes (ethanol and water) in both absorbents (MEG and DEG). The monitoring technique developed has potential to be applied in absorption processes and could also be used in other large‐scale unit operations, providing information in real time and enhancing process control. 相似文献

An attempt has been made to apply the linear elastic fracture mechanics concept to Beta-C titanium alloy pressure vessels
that exhibited brittle fractures during hydrotesting. Based on the results of stress analysis on the real structures and fracture
surface examinations, a stress-intensity factor,K
IC, was estimated. TheK
IC value of the material in the cracking direction was measured by a surface semi-elliptical crack method. It was found that
theK
IC value of the material is very close to the estimated stress-intensity factorK
I during failure, which places the pressure vessels in a critical condition in that a small variation in flaw size may cause
a catastrophic failure. A compromise must be made betweenK
IC and the required yield strength. In this restricted case, the yield strength of the material should be controlled in the
range of 1150 to 1200 MPa to avoid brittle fracture and the possible occurrence of yield during hydrotesting. Control of microstructure
and other mechanical properties is also discussed in this investigation. 相似文献

This research focused on determining the sociocultural factors that build the social perception of the social roles of senior citizens in Chile in the 2002–2012 period. For this purpose, public opinion was studied in newspapers El Mercurio and La Cuarta. Specialized opinion included the Senior Citizen Program of Pontificia Universidad Católica de Chile, the National Service for Senior Citizens, the Social Observatory for Aging and Old Age of Universidad de Chile, and the Society of Geriatrics and Gerontology of Chile. A comprehensive methodology was used, along with a bibliographical four-stage design. The following ten sociocultural factors were identified: Health and Quality of Life, Studies and Data, Social Images of Aging, Gerontological Concepts and Sociopolitical Participation, Gerontological Policies, Plans and Principles, Aging, Production and Gender, Institutionalization, Demographic Growth, Gerontological Training, and Exclusion and Old Age. This work suggests modifying the conceptual premise that emphasizes the inexistence of a social role for elderly people with a vision centered on the heterogeneity of social roles under permanent sociocultural construction. 相似文献

A dedicated specimen holder has been designed to perform low-voltage scanning transmission electron microscopy in dark field mode. Different test samples, namely InGaAs/GaAs quantum wells, InGaAs nanowires and thick InGaAs layers, have been analysed to test the reliability of the model based on the proportionality to the specimen mass-thickness, generally used for image intensity interpretation of scattering contrast processes. We found that size of the probe, absorption and channelling must be taken into account to give a quantitative interpretation of image intensity. We develop a simple procedure to evaluate the probe-size effect and to obtain a quantitative indication of the absorption coefficient. Possible artefacts induced by channelling are pointed out. With the developed procedure, the low voltage approach can be successfully applied for quantitative compositional analysis. The method is then applied to the estimation of the In content in the core of InGaAs/GaAs core-shell nanowires. 相似文献

Discharges of combined sewer overflows (CSOs) and stormwater are recognized as an important source of environmental contamination. However, the harsh sewer environment and particular hydraulic conditions during rain events reduce the reliability of traditional flow measurement probes. An in situ system for sewer water flow monitoring based on video images was evaluated. Algorithms to determine water velocities were developed based on image-processing techniques. The image-based water velocity algorithm identifies surface features and measures their positions with respect to real world coordinates. A web-based user interface and a three-tier system architecture enable remote configuration of the cameras and the image-processing algorithms in order to calculate automatically flow velocity on-line. Results of investigations conducted in a CSO are presented. The system was found to measure reliably water velocities, thereby providing the means to understand particular hydraulic behaviors. 相似文献
